i think it's your internet connection that should be blamed, not windows XP. poor internet connections cause lag, rubberbanding, etc.

also, GW runs under DX8, DX9, and is compatible with DX10. this basically restricts it to windows-based operating systems, as linux runs under OpenGL. GW2 will have DX10 support, which essentially ties it with windows vista. there is no changing it.

as for switching to linux, you can say goodbye to GW. even under cedega, GW is not stable. you'll have much better luck by improving your internet connection and keep running windows XP.

GW, like any other multiplayer game, will "synchronize" the connection speeds of all the players to ensure a fair game for everyone involved. the usually small lagspike at the start of every game is normal. instead of blaming the game or windows, i suggest you ask your guildmates to get faster connections.
